Banana Oat Cookies

Deliciously Easy Banana Oat Cookies You'll Love to Bake

These Banana Oat Cookies are quick, easy, and deliciously wholesome, perfect for anyone craving a homemade treat.
Prep Time 10 minutes
Cook Time 15 minutes
Cooling Time 5 minutes
Total Time 30 minutes
Course Desserts
Cuisine American
Servings 12 cookies
Calories 120 kcal

Equipment

  • Oven
  • mixing bowl
  • baking sheet
  • parchment paper
  • Fork or potato masher
  • spoon or cookie scoop

Ingredients
  

For the Cookies

  • 2 pieces ripe bananas provide natural sweetness and moisture
  • 1 cup rolled oats gives delightful chewiness
  • ½ cup nut butter almond or peanut adds richness
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ract enhances flavor
  • ½ teaspoon baking soda helps cookies rise
  • ½ teaspoon cinnamon adds warmth and spice
  • ¼ cup chocolate chips optional, for added sweetness

Instructions
 

Step-by-Step Instructions

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• In a mixing bowl, mash the ripe bananas until smooth and creamy.
  • Stir in nut butter and vanilla extract into the mashed bananas.
  • Add rolled oats, baking soda, cinnamon, and chocolate chips into the banana mixture, mixing everything thoroughly.
  • Scoop generous spoonfuls of cookie dough onto the baking sheet, spaced about 2 inches apart.
  • Bake the cookies for 12-15 minutes until edges are lightly golden.
  • Let the cookies cool on the baking sheet for about 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ack.

Notes

Store cookies in an airtight container for up to 5 days. They can also be frozen for up to 3 months.
